Anne-Kathrin Bernhammer is a scholar working on Atmospheric Science, Automotive Engineering and Spectroscopy. According to data from OpenAlex, Anne-Kathrin Bernhammer has authored 3 papers receiving a total of 26 indexed citations (citations by other indexed papers that have themselves been cited), including 2 papers in Atmospheric Science, 1 paper in Automotive Engineering and 1 paper in Spectroscopy. Recurrent topics in Anne-Kathrin Bernhammer's work include Atmospheric Ozone and Climate (2 papers), Atmospheric chemistry and aerosols (2 papers) and Analytical Chemistry and Chromatography (1 paper). Anne-Kathrin Bernhammer is often cited by papers focused on Atmospheric Ozone and Climate (2 papers), Atmospheric chemistry and aerosols (2 papers) and Analytical Chemistry and Chromatography (1 paper). Anne-Kathrin Bernhammer collaborates with scholars based in Austria, Germany and Spain. Anne-Kathrin Bernhammer's co-authors include Armin Hansel, Frank N. Keutsch, Martin Breitenlechner, Bernhard Mentler, Martin Heinritzi, Lukas Fischer, Mario Simon, Agustı́n Pastor and Miguel de la Guárdia and has published in prestigious journals such as SHILAP Revista de lepidopterología, Atmospheric chemistry and physics and Atmospheric measurement techniques.
